Skip to content

Commit a2bb1a3

Browse files
committed
2 parents dbf8ee2 + ec1a257 commit a2bb1a3

File tree

6 files changed

+39
-23
lines changed

6 files changed

+39
-23
lines changed
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1 +1 @@
1-
{"configPath":"../../dist/server/wrangler.json","auxiliaryWorkers":[]}
1+
{ "configPath": "../../dist/server/wrangler.json", "auxiliaryWorkers": [] }

packages/devtools/src/styles/use-styles.ts

Lines changed: 4 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-670,15 +670,17 @@ const stylesFactory = (theme: DevtoolsStore['settings']['theme']) => {
670670
background: ${t(colors.gray[100], colors.gray[800])};
671671
border: 1px solid ${t(colors.gray[200], colors.gray[700])};
672672
overflow: hidden;
673-
box-shadow: inset 0 1px 2px ${t('rgba(15, 23, 42, 0.06)', 'rgba(0, 0, 0, 0.35)')};
673+
box-shadow: inset 0 1px 2px
674+
${t('rgba(15, 23, 42, 0.06)', 'rgba(0, 0, 0, 0.35)')};
674675
`,
675676
seoHealthFill: css`
676677
height: 100%;
677678
min-width: 0;
678679
max-width: 100%;
679680
border-radius: 999px;
680681
transition: width 0.45s cubic-bezier(0.33, 1, 0.68, 1);
681-
box-shadow: 0 1px 2px ${t('rgba(15, 23, 42, 0.12)', 'rgba(0, 0, 0, 0.25)')};
682+
box-shadow: 0 1px 2px
683+
${t('rgba(15, 23, 42, 0.12)', 'rgba(0, 0, 0, 0.25)')};
682684
`,
683685
seoHealthFillGood: css`
684686
background: linear-gradient(

packages/devtools/src/tabs/seo-tab/README.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-187,4 +187,4 @@ Checks included:
187187
- Page marked as `noindex` (`error`)
188188
- Page marked as `nofollow` (`warning`)
189189
- Missing robots directives (`info`)
190-
- URL query parameters present (`info`)
190+
- URL query parameters present (`info`)

packages/devtools/src/tabs/seo-tab/heading-structure-preview.tsx

Lines changed: 6 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-191,7 +191,9 @@ export function HeadingStructurePreviewSection() {
191191
</span>
192192
<span
193193
class={
194-
heading.text ? s.seoHeadingLineText : s.seoHeadingLineTextEmpty
194+
heading.text
195+
? s.seoHeadingLineText
196+
: s.seoHeadingLineTextEmpty
195197
}
196198
>
197199
{heading.text || '(empty)'}
@@ -212,7 +214,9 @@ export function HeadingStructurePreviewSection() {
212214
<li class={s.seoIssueRow}>
213215
<span class={issueBulletClass(issue.severity)}></span>
214216
<span class={s.seoIssueMessage}>{issue.message}</span>
215-
<span class={issueBadgeClass(issue.severity)}>{issue.severity}</span>
217+
<span class={issueBadgeClass(issue.severity)}>
218+
{issue.severity}
219+
</span>
216220
</li>
217221
)}
218222
</For>

packages/devtools/src/tabs/seo-tab/seo-section-summary.ts

Lines changed: 1 addition &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-24,9 +24,7 @@ export type SeoDetailView =
2424
| 'heading-structure'
2525
| 'links-preview'
2626

27-
export function worstSeverity(
28-
issues: Array<SeoIssue>,
29-
): SeoSeverity | null {
27+
export function worstSeverity(issues: Array<SeoIssue>): SeoSeverity | null {
3028
if (issues.some((i) => i.severity === 'error')) return 'error'
3129
if (issues.some((i) => i.severity === 'warning')) return 'warning'
3230
if (issues.some((i) => i.severity === 'info')) return 'info'

packages/devtools/src/tabs/seo-tab/social-previews.tsx

Lines changed: 26 additions & 14 deletions
Original file line numberDiff line numberDiff line change
@@ -172,19 +172,37 @@ function socialAccentClasses(
172172
): { card: string; header: string } {
173173
switch (accent) {
174174
case 'facebook':
175-
return { card: s.seoSocialAccentFacebook, header: s.seoSocialHeaderFacebook }
175+
return {
176+
card: s.seoSocialAccentFacebook,
177+
header: s.seoSocialHeaderFacebook,
178+
}
176179
case 'twitter':
177-
return { card: s.seoSocialAccentTwitter, header: s.seoSocialHeaderTwitter }
180+
return {
181+
card: s.seoSocialAccentTwitter,
182+
header: s.seoSocialHeaderTwitter,
183+
}
178184
case 'linkedin':
179-
return { card: s.seoSocialAccentLinkedin, header: s.seoSocialHeaderLinkedin }
185+
return {
186+
card: s.seoSocialAccentLinkedin,
187+
header: s.seoSocialHeaderLinkedin,
188+
}
180189
case 'discord':
181-
return { card: s.seoSocialAccentDiscord, header: s.seoSocialHeaderDiscord }
190+
return {
191+
card: s.seoSocialAccentDiscord,
192+
header: s.seoSocialHeaderDiscord,
193+
}
182194
case 'slack':
183195
return { card: s.seoSocialAccentSlack, header: s.seoSocialHeaderSlack }
184196
case 'mastodon':
185-
return { card: s.seoSocialAccentMastodon, header: s.seoSocialHeaderMastodon }
197+
return {
198+
card: s.seoSocialAccentMastodon,
199+
header: s.seoSocialHeaderMastodon,
200+
}
186201
case 'bluesky':
187-
return { card: s.seoSocialAccentBluesky, header: s.seoSocialHeaderBluesky }
202+
return {
203+
card: s.seoSocialAccentBluesky,
204+
header: s.seoSocialHeaderBluesky,
205+
}
188206
}
189207
}
190208

@@ -203,19 +221,13 @@ function SocialPreview(props: {
203221
{props.network} Preview
204222
</div>
205223
{props.meta.image ? (
206-
<img
207-
src={props.meta.image}
208-
alt="Preview"
209-
class={s.seoPreviewImage}
210-
/>
224+
<img src={props.meta.image} alt="Preview" class={s.seoPreviewImage} />
211225
) : (
212226
<div class={`${s.seoPreviewImage} ${s.seoPreviewImagePlaceholder}`}>
213227
No Image
214228
</div>
215229
)}
216-
<div class={s.seoPreviewTitle}>
217-
{props.meta.title || 'No Title'}
218-
</div>
230+
<div class={s.seoPreviewTitle}>{props.meta.title || 'No Title'}</div>
219231
<div class={s.seoPreviewDesc}>
220232
{props.meta.description || 'No Description'}
221233
</div>

0 commit comments

Comments
 (0)